Forward Guidance

Management’s forward-looking commentary for PTC Therapeutics remains measured as the company navigates a pivotal period. During the Q1 2026 earnings call, executives emphasized that the recent quarter’s slight loss of ($0.03) per share aligns with expectations given ongoing R&D investment. The company expects to maintain its commercial momentum in the core rare disease portfolio, particularly with continued uptake of Translarna in Duchenne muscular dystrophy and the expanding label for Emflaza. However, regulatory timelines for pipeline assets—especially the gene therapy candidate for AADC deficiency—remain a key variable, with potential approval decisions anticipated in the coming months. Management noted that revenue growth in the near term would likely be supported by international expansion and milestone payments from existing partnerships. Cash burn is expected to moderate as the company approaches later-stage readouts, though no specific financial targets were provided. The overall tone suggests cautious optimism, with a focus on executing against near-term catalysts while prudently managing expenses. Analysts will watch for further clarity on the regulatory path and any updates on the commercial performance of key products in upcoming quarters.
